ShabaShabu is where you come to fine the perfect marriage between Thai and Japanese food. We meant it literally...our Thai food is made form the freshest herbs and vegetables, as some of which are grown in Chef Charles and Chef Arada's organic garden. Our Thai dishes are made to Chef Arada's mother, Grandma Prayad's recipes. Chef Charles training in classic Japanese cuisine and sushi and his emphasis in local and seasonal ingredients will excite your taste buds with his creation.
